Verdict
Commissioned has bags of ability and was second in the Grade 2 Adonis Hurdle at Kempton in February before running a fine race behind Guitar Pete in a Grade 1 at Aintree in April. He'll surely win races but isn't straightforward and may not represent much value following a lay-off. We'll give another chance to BALLYBOLLEY, who was very disappointing at Perth considering his form in bumpers last season but is now fitted with a tongue-strap to help his breathing and can leave that form well behind. Bjornlucky ran well at Warwick and, along with bumper winner Destiny's Gold, is worth monitoring but Ninepointsixthree's future probably lies in handicaps.
